Mercurial > pidgin.yaz
changeset 7685:9e122b8f564f
[gaim-migrate @ 8329]
Let's see if this helps some of those memleaks...
committer: Tailor Script <tailor@pidgin.im>
author | Ethan Blanton <elb@pidgin.im> |
---|---|
date | Mon, 01 Dec 2003 23:10:09 +0000 |
parents | 7e0fa656d672 |
children | d89d5b930f0d |
files | plugins/history.c src/gtklog.c src/log.c |
diffstat | 3 files changed, 3 insertions(+), 6 deletions(-) [+] |
line wrap: on
line diff
--- a/plugins/history.c Mon Dec 01 22:01:47 2003 +0000 +++ b/plugins/history.c Mon Dec 01 23:10:09 2003 +0000 @@ -44,8 +44,7 @@ while (logs) { GaimLog *log = logs->data; GList *logs2; - g_free(log->name); - g_free(log); + gaim_log_free(log); logs2 = logs->next; g_list_free_1(logs); logs = logs2;
--- a/src/gtklog.c Mon Dec 01 22:01:47 2003 +0000 +++ b/src/gtklog.c Mon Dec 01 23:10:09 2003 +0000 @@ -119,8 +119,7 @@ while (lv->logs) { GaimLog *log = lv->logs->data; GList *logs2; - g_free(log->name); - g_free(log); + gaim_log_free(log); logs2 = lv->logs->next; g_list_free_1(lv->logs); lv->logs = logs2;
--- a/src/log.c Mon Dec 01 22:01:47 2003 +0000 +++ b/src/log.c Mon Dec 01 23:10:09 2003 +0000 @@ -100,8 +100,7 @@ GList *logs2 = logs->next; GaimLog *log = (GaimLog*)(logs->data); size += gaim_log_get_size(log); - g_free(log->name); - g_free(log); + gaim_log_free(log); g_list_free_1(logs); logs = logs2; }